    Here's an overview of some commonly used PHP string functions along with code examples:

    1. strlen(): Returns the length of a string.

      echo strlen("Hello World"); // Outputs: 11
    2. str_replace(): Replaces all occurrences of a search string with a replacement string.

      echo str_replace("world", "user", "Hello world!"); // Outputs: Hello user!
    3. substr(): Returns a part of a string.

      echo substr("Hello World", 6); // Outputs: World
    4. strpos(): Finds the position of the first occurrence of a substring in a string.

      echo strpos("Hello world!", "world"); // Outputs: 6
    5. strtolower() and strtoupper(): Converts a string to lowercase or uppercase.

      echo strtolower("Hello WORLD!"); // Outputs: hello world!
      echo strtoupper("Hello world!"); // Outputs: HELLO WORLD!
    6. trim(): Removes whitespace or other predefined characters from both sides of a string.

      echo trim(" Hello World "); // Outputs: Hello World
    7. str_split(): Converts a string into an array.

      print_r(str_split("Hello", 2)); // Outputs: Array ( [0] => He [1] => ll [2] => o )
    8. strcmp(): Compares two strings.

      echo strcmp("Hello", "Hello"); // Outputs: 0
    9. sprintf(): Writes a formatted string to a variable.

      $num = 5;
      $location = 'tree';
      $format = 'There are %d monkeys in the %s';
      echo sprintf($format, $num, $location); // Outputs: There are 5 monkeys in the tree
    10. strrev(): Reverses a string.

      echo strrev("Hello world!"); // Outputs: !dlrow olleH

    These are just a few examples of the many string functions available in PHP. Each function has its specific use case, and understanding these functions is crucial for effective string manipulation in PHP programming.

